Man arrested in London on CKPS warrant

Chatham-Kent Police Service officials allege: On October 22, 2019 a man was released from police (CKPS) custody with conditions.

One of those conditions was not to possess any form of identification and/or data card(s) (debit/credit) that were not in his name.

On October 23, 2019 the man was captured on video surveillance making purchases at a store in Chatham using a stolen debit card.

Once he was positively identified, a warrant was issued for the man’s arrest as his whereabouts were unknown.

On Tuesday, the 26-year-old Chatham-Kent man was located in London and arrested on the warrant.

He was then transported to CKPS Headquarters where he has been charged with possession of property obtained by a crime under $5,000, fraud under $5,000 and failing to comply.

The man was held in custody.

Woman charged with assault police

Chatham-Kent Police Service officials allege: On Tuesday a woman was being held in police custody at the Courthouse in Chatham.

As she was being escorted from the courtroom by a police officer, she spat saliva directly at the officer.

As a result, the woman was arrested and charged with assaulting a police officer and placed into a cell.

When another officer attempted to serve documents to the woman, she spat saliva directly at that officer as well.

Therefore, the 33-year-old Chatham woman was arrested and charged with two counts of assault police.

She has been held in custody.

Woman charged with flight from police

Chatham-Kent Police Service officials allege: In September, 2019 the woman was released from police custody with conditions.

One of her conditions was to remain inside a specific residence at all times with her surety.

Early Wednesday morning, an officer on general patrol in Chatham observed a vehicle registered to the woman, travelling southbound on Lacroix Street.

The officer initiated a traffic stop, but the driver would not pull over.

After a short pursuit, the vehicle pulled into a driveway and the lone woman exited the driver’s seat.

The 25-year-old Grand Point woman was arrested and charged with failing to comply and flight while pursued by police.

She was transported to Chatham-Kent Police Service Headquarters and later released with a future court date.
